As Family Farms Face Economic Crisis Due to COVID-19 Outbreak, Gillibrand Announces Landmark Legislation to Provide Direct Relief
April 14, 2020
April 14, 2020
WASHINGTON, April 14 -- Sen. Kirsten Gillibrand, D-New York, issued the following news release:
U.S. Senator Kirsten Gillibrand, member of the Senate Agriculture Committee, announced landmark legislation, The Relief for America's Small Farmers Act, to provide economic relief for small farmers suffering from massive financial losses due to reduced demand and supply chain disruptions during the coronavirus pandemic.
